The RS2A-M3/5BT follows the standard pin configuration for SOD-123FL packages, with the anode connected to pin 1 and the cathode connected to pin 2.
The RS2A-M3/5BT operates based on the principle of unidirectional conduction, allowing current to flow in only one direction when a forward voltage is applied. This enables the conversion of AC input to DC output in electronic circuits.
The RS2A-M3/5BT is widely used in various electronic applications, including: - Power supplies - LED lighting - Consumer electronics - Automotive electronics
